   SNU College of Agriculture and Life Sciences (CALS) has signed an MOU with Agricultural University of Athens (AUA), Greece.

   The MOU signing proceeded on October 1, with Dr. Hak Lae Lee, Dean of College of Agriculture and Life Sciences and Rector Constantinos Feggeros of Agricultural University of Athens at presence along with Prof. In-Bok Lee (Rural Systems Engineering) from SNU and Dr. Georgios Papadakis, Vice Rector of Financial Affairs & Development, and Dr.  Epaminondas Paplomatas, Vice Rector of Academic Affairs & Personnel from AUA.

   According to the agreement, both sides agreed upon the academic cooperation and student exchange, emphasizing the importance of developing substantial student exchange programs and research collaboration. SNU delegation also visited major research centers on-campus and other local farm facilities after the ceremony.

   AUA is the fourth oldest University of Greece, after the University of Athens, the National Technical University of Athens and the Athens University of Economics and Business. The University is divided into seven Departments and it has gained its academic recognition as one of the most distinguished agricultural universities in Greece.

   The agreement will help lay the groundwork for academic and research collaborations between the two institutions in overall agricultural and food management sectors. Above all, SNU CAL shall take a step forward to expand its partnership with agricultural institutions within the area of EU.
